So I haven't had a system in years and the itch hit me so I decided to upgrade my f-150. I bought the 5.25 tropo coaxials because they seemed to get good reviews and you cant beat the price. I also picked up a zrx616.4 to power it I figured id rather over power the speakers than clip them. I finished my install and at low volume they sound great but when I try to crank them up they sound like they are clipping, which is odd because they are 55 watt rms and the amp is 75 rms. So I installed an old alpine I had that I knew was a good amp. Its only 45 watts rms and that amp sounded even worse. So finally I installed a old crossfire to them they are now getting 150 watts rms and they sound great with tons of volume. Problem is the old crossfire doesnt have a hpf plus I need a 4 channel. So I was wondering do you guys have experience with the tropos being power hungry speakers?

My other question is I love my volume so I have to come up with a solution that looks like im either buying a new amp or new speakers. What do you guys think I should do? From the gear I bought you can see I am on a budget. I was looking at possibly a MB Quart XA1-1100.5 but I am not sure that will have much more power than the zues I already have. Im not really sure what speakers to get I used to love mb quart but I am not sure if they are what they used to be. Any suggestions would be welcomed. Thanks

 
Thanks for the info. I actually got a lot of sound out of them it just required a ton of power. I feel like those speakers cant be beat for the price its just a shame how inefficient they are.

 
I decided to keep the amp and get different speakers. I went with JBL GTO609c components and I am more than thrilled. Believe it or not the Ct sounds had better mid bass but these speakers are better in every other category. Now all I have to do is figure out where to hide my old phoenix gold sub and I will be good to go.
